tarjei Posted January 15, 2014 Share Posted January 15, 2014 (edited) In this latest patch the match engine version is wildly different from the one I last played (v14.1.3). My super tactics went from being fantastic to utter horror. They relied heaviliy on wing play and crosses, so with those being nerfed, I've had to change up I'm into my third season with Villa on this patch. Had a very inconsistent 1st season and it continued into the second. Scoring lots of goals but conceding more than I have ever done in FM. I finally gave up on my own football logic and went searching for something else. I found a great tactic in the 2nd half of last season that resulted in a long unbeaten run to clinch 4th in the league. Have been tweaking and experimenting with it since and now enjoying the fruits of this tactic in the 3rd season. Top of the leage after 33 games, and in the semis of CL and FA cup. Not scoring as many goals as before, but 2 out of 3 games is a clean sheet and that makes me very happy. So far conceded only 18 goals in 33 league games (28 in 51 in all comp), which is remarkable compared to the first two seasons (between 50 and 60 in the league). The solution for me to conceding less seems fairly simple. - Play narrow - Drop deeper - Use an anchorman (also tight marking on the 5 defending players and more closing down on the full backs) I'm no longer getting balls over the top, there are no wide open gaps at the back to exploit. Most goals conceded are set pieces, but it's been significantly reduced as the amount of corners have gone down.
